# Garmin Connect CLI
This skill provides access to Garmin Connect health and fitness data through the `gc` CLI.
## Setup
1. **Install via Homebrew tap:**
```bash
brew tap voydz/homebrew-tap
brew install garmin-cli
```
2. **Authentication:**
```bash
gc login --email user@example.com --password secret
# With MFA:
gc login --email user@example.com --password secret --mfa 123456
```
3. **Verify connection:**
```bash
gc status
```
## Date Shortcuts
Most commands accept a date shortcut as first argument:
- `today` — current date
- `yesterday` — previous date
- `week` — last 7 days (returns a date range)
- `month` — last 30 days (returns a date range)
- `YYYY-MM-DD` — specific date
For command groups with subcommands (activities, body, stress, heart, menstrual),
use `--date` on the parent command to avoid argument conflicts.
Alternatively use `--date`, `--start`/`--end` flags.
## Output
All data commands support:
- `--format json` for machine-readable output (default: `table`)
- `--output FILE` to write to a file
Always use `--format json` when parsing output programmatically.

## Workouts Steps JSON Schema (`--steps`)
`--steps` expects a JSON array of step objects. Each step can be shorthand or Garmin-shaped.
Shorthand step example:
```json
{"type":"interval","duration":1200,"target":"hr_zone:2"}
```
Supported shorthand fields:
- `type`: `warmup`, `interval`, `recovery`, `cooldown`, `rest`, `repeat`
- `duration`: seconds (implies `endCondition` = `time`)
- `target`: `hr_zone:2`, `power_zone:3`, `pace_zone:4`, `heart_rate:150`, `power:220`, `cadence:90`, `no_target`
Garmin-shaped fields (optional):
- `stepType`: `{"stepTypeKey":"warmup"}` (or any Garmin stepType object)
- `stepOrder`: integer
- `endCondition`: `{"conditionTypeKey":"time|distance|calories|heart_rate|cadence|power|iterations"}`
- `endConditionValue`: number
- `targetType`: `{"workoutTargetTypeKey":"no.target|heart.rate|power|speed|cadence|open|heart.rate.zone|power.zone|pace.zone"}`
- `targetValue`: number
For advanced Garmin payloads (repeat groups, nested steps, etc.), prefer `--file` with the full Garmin schema.

## Workout creation (concise)
- Prefer `--file` with a Garmin-shaped JSON payload.
- Get a valid payload by exporting an existing workout:
```bash
gc workouts get WORKOUT_ID --format json > workout.json
```
- If using flags, `--steps` can be the exact `workoutSteps` JSON array from the API
or a shorthand array with `type`, `duration` (seconds), and optional `target` (e.g. `hr_zone:2`).
- `--sport-id` is optional when `--sport` is provided; the CLI resolves the id from activity types.
Garmin workout shape (minimal example):
```json
{
"workoutName": "Zone 2 Ride",
"sportType": {
"sportTypeKey": "cycling",
"sportTypeId": 17
},
"workoutSegments": [
{
"segmentOrder": 1,
"sportType": {
"sportTypeKey": "cycling",
"sportTypeId": 17
},
"workoutSteps": [
{
"stepOrder": 1,
"stepType": { "stepTypeKey": "warmup" },
"endCondition": { "conditionTypeKey": "time" },
"endConditionValue": 600
},
{
"stepOrder": 2,
"stepType": { "stepTypeKey": "interval" },
"endCondition": { "conditionTypeKey": "time" },
"endConditionValue": 3600
}
]
}
]
}
```
Example creations:
```bash
# Create from file (recommended)
gc workouts create --file workout.json
# Create with flags using exact Garmin steps JSON
gc workouts create \
--name "Zone 2 Ride" \
--sport cycling \
--sport-id 17 \
--steps '[{"stepOrder":1,"stepType":{"stepTypeKey":"warmup"},"endCondition":{"conditionTypeKey":"time"},"endConditionValue":600},{"stepOrder":2,"stepType":{"stepTypeKey":"interval"},"endCondition":{"conditionTypeKey":"time"},"endConditionValue":3600}]'
```
How to discover format and valid values for workout creation:
- Sport type keys/ids (used in `sportType`):
- `gc activities types --format json`
- Workout step/target enums are not hardcoded in the CLI.
- Export an existing workout and reuse the exact values:
```bash
gc workouts get WORKOUT_ID --format json
```
- Use the returned `stepType`, `endCondition`, and `targetType` fields verbatim.
